WebFirst, the waste from fish, plants, and food breaks down and releases ammonia. This ammonia is very toxic to fish and is converted to nitrite by nitrifying bacteria. Nitrite is also toxic to fish and is converted to nitrate once again by beneficial nitrifying bacteria. Nitrate is not as toxic and is used by plants or algae to help them grow. WebNitrites are known to hold one nitrogen atom along with two oxygen atoms, whereas nitrates are known to hold one nitrogen atom, bonded to three different oxygen atoms. A nitrite can become a nitrate by the process of oxidation and similarly, a nitrate can become a nitrite by the process of reduction. The various differences between nitrites and ... WebSoil Nitrate. Nitrate (NO3 -) is a form of inorganic nitrogen (N) naturally occurring in soils. Sources of soil NO3 – include decomposing plant residues and animal manure/compost, chemical fertilizers, exudates from living plants, rainfall, and lightning. WebNitrate nitrogen generated by septic systems is water-soluble and easily percolates through the ground and enters the ground water. This increases the nitrate concentration of ground water to some extent, but much of the nitrate entering the ground does not go deeply, and it emerges into surface water (streams, lakes) as base flow.
